Mesh systems use coordinated access points to extend one network. Node placement and backhaul quality matter more than simply adding units.

Primary mesh node, satellite backhaul and client placement diagram
Commission satellites near the primary node before moving them into their final rooms.

Set Up the Main Node

Connect the primary node to the modem or gateway and complete its initial update before adding satellites.

Place Additional Nodes

Position nodes between the main unit and weak area where they still receive a strong upstream signal.

Prefer Wired Backhaul When Practical

Ethernet backhaul preserves wireless capacity and improves consistency.

Avoid Too Many Nodes

Excessive overlap can increase interference and make roaming less predictable.

Test Movement and Capacity

Walk through the property, test calls and streaming, and check whether clients switch nodes effectively.

Do this in order

Commission the main node, satellites and backhaul

Mesh installation has two separate jobs: commission the primary router first, then establish reliable backhaul for each satellite. Do not troubleshoot roaming until both layers are proven.

Confirm the result

  • The primary node has Internet with every satellite powered off.
  • Every satellite reports a healthy wired or wireless backhaul.
  • A continuous call survives movement between at least two coverage areas.

Mesh placement, roaming and Ethernet-backhaul questions

Can mesh work with an ISP router?

Yes, but bridge or access-point mode may be needed to avoid double NAT.

Do all nodes need Ethernet?

No. Most support wireless backhaul, though wired backhaul can perform better.

Will devices change nodes automatically?

The client ultimately decides when to roam, with assistance from mesh features.

Why does adding more nodes sometimes make Wi-Fi worse?

Excessively close nodes can increase interference and roaming ambiguity. Add nodes only where measurements show a coverage or capacity need.
